ATLANTA (AP) — Hunter Brown gave up two runs in 6 2/3 innings and the Houston Astros jumped on Atlanta right-hander Bryce Elder early to beat the Braves 6-2 on Saturday night.
The Astros remained tied for first place in the AL West with Seattle, which beat the Los Angeles Angels 5-3 at home.
Christian Walker hit a two-run homer 431 feet to center field in Houston's three-run third. Yainer Diaz had three hits for the Astros, who led 6-0 after three innings.
Brown (12-7) allowed only four hits as his ERA rose slightly from 2.25 to 2.27, just behind American League leader Tarik Skubal (2.26) of the Detroit Tigers.
Matt Olson's fourth-inning homer off Brown reached the second deck of the right-field stands, carrying 424 feet.
